    The Faculty of Mathematics and Natural Sciences, Yogyakarta State University (FMIPA UNY) signed a memorandum of understanding with the Physics Research Center of the Indonesian Institute of Sciences (LIPI), Friday 7/4/17 at FMIPA UNY. Memorandum of understanding signed by the Dean of FMIPA, Dr. Hartono and Dr. Bambang Widiyatmoko from LIPI which is about Research and Education in the Fields of Physics, Laser Applications, Optoelectronics, Geophysics and Materials Science.

    In this even semester, 6 students from the Faculty of Technology and Agriculture, Yala Rajabhat University (YRU) Thailand took part in the credit transfer program at FMIPA UNY. They are divided into 2 departments, namely 3 people study in the Physics Education Department and 3 people study in the Chemistry Education Department.

    Yogyakarta State University students consisting of Satrio Sigit Purnomo (Mechanical Engineering), Azka Fathia (Physics), and Muhammad Arbany Hafit Adhi Wijaya (Mechatronics Engineering) successfully passed to take part in the National Technology Work Competition on 23-26 October 2016 at UIN Sultan Syarif Kasim Riau (UIN SUSKA Riau) Pekanbaru. The National Technology Work Competition is one of a series of Informatics Youth Festival (IYF) 2016 events and is followed by the National LPDP and AMINEF Scholarship Seminar by the participants.
